If using an air fryer, line the basket of your air fryer with a piece of parchment paper. If using an oven, add a piece of parchment to your baking sheet.
Add all of the ingredients to the pan in a single layer.
Put the air fryer basket or pan in the air fryer for 1-2 minutes to melt the coconut oil.
Remove the pan and stir the spices, maple, and oil into the nuts. Return the pan to the air fryer.
Allow the walnuts to roast for 8-10 minutes, watching carefully to avoid burning. Stir halfway through roasting.
Remove the basket from the air fryer and allow the nuts to cool before storing them in a glass jar.
Notes
This recipe can be made in an oven following the same instructions. To make it on the stovetop, use a heavy bottom sautee pan heated over medium heat. Skip the parchment paper, but follow the rest of the instructions.Feel free to remove the chili flake or add a sprinkle of chili powder.To make your own rosemary powder, pulverize dried rosemary in a spice grinder or mortar and pestle. Strain it to remove any big chunks and save any extra in a jar for later.
